Want to be part of our story? Apply today! Couchbase Capella is a fully managed Cloud Database platform that powers mission-critical applications with a modern, distributed NoSQL database. The Control Plane Platform team builds and operates the foundational systems that deliver reliability, scalability, and seamless experiences across cloud environments, including Capella AI services and the advanced capabilities of the platform . We are seeking a Software Engineer II to contribute to the design and development of Capella’s platform that orchestrates SaaS interactions with major cloud providers (AWS, GCP, Azure). In this role, you will implement features, debug code, and contribute to the overall quality and deployment readiness of the platform. You will also work on Capella Billing technologies, including reconciliation, scheduled jobs, and vendor integrations, and contribute to the integration and development of Capella AI services.
